What does Replacement Cost Value mean and why is it important that I insure my property 100% to Value?

In insurance terms, Replacement Cost is the cost at today's pricing needed to fully replace or restore an item such as a house, commercial building or personal property item. It is extremely important that the person seeking to buy coverage works with a qualified agent to determine the full replacement cost (more)
